What is Plumbing?
Plumbing is any system that conveys fluids for a wide range of applications. Plumbing uses pipes, valves, plumbing fixtures, tanks, and other apparatuses to convey fluids.The plumbing in any building serves two main purposes. The first is to bring water into the structure for human use, and the second is to remove wastewater of various types.
Types of Plumbing Systems
There are three main types of plumbing systems:

1.      Potable Water System : The potable water system brings water into a structure; this water comes from the community water main. There is a valve on the water main itself for each structure that can be used to shut off its water supply.

  1. Sanitary Drainage System: The sanitary drainage system removes wastewater from a building. It consists of pipes that take out human waste and fecal matter as well as wastewater from cooking, laundry, etc.

3.      Stormwater Drainage System: The purpose of the stormwater drainage system is to carry rainwater away from a structure.

Types of Plumbers
  1. Commercial Plumbers:Commercial plumbers are trained and gain experience in large public plumbing systems such as schools, large shopping centers, and hospitals connected to large industrial equipment.
  2. Residential Plumbers: Residential plumbers are trained and gain experience in by working on residential jobs such as new constructions and new additions to homes.
  3. Service and Repair Plumbers: A service and repair plumber is the type of plumber you typically think about when your home or commercial business plumbing needs a repair.
How Profitable is Plumbing Business in Nigeria
Many homeowners and business owners do not have the necessary experience to maintain or repair their plumbing system. A plumbing company offers a variety of services from small repair jobs to more extensive repair and replacement of systems.
A master plumber running a one-person company making N5,000 per hour, working 8 hours per day can make up to N1,000,000 per year, with a Starting capital of N50, 000.
Plumbing  business  a highly profitable business. Daily in Nigeria, people are building houses and will have need for plumbing works, installation of pipes  etc. you need a plumber to handle these.

How to start a Plumbing Business  in Nigeria
The following provides the basic steps necessary to start a plumbing business in Nigeria
  1. Get Experienced: If you are not already a licensed plumber with experience and branching out on your own, you must first gain knowledge and experience in the trade. . One option for gaining knowledge and experience is to become an apprentice for a plumbing company.
  2. Get Certified: Another option is taking plumbing-related courses. These are usually found in institutions such as trade schools and community colleges.
  3. Develop a Good Plumbing Business Plan: Once you're ready to start the business, you'll need to write a business plan. The plan should include your business objective, market research, initial start-up costs, client analysis, pricing breakdown for tools, materials, equipment, and transportation, and pricing for employees.
  4. Register Your Business Name: Select a name for your business and register it according to the requirements for your state. Acquire a license according to your state's requirements.
  5. Pick a Good Location :Location is one of the most important aspects of any business, including plumbing services. You will want your business located where it will be easy to get to job sites in your area.
  6. Get the supplies you need.Aside from the tools and materials necessary for plumbing jobs, a plumbing business will need reliable transportation to make visits to job sites You may use supplies that you already have, buy new ones, or rent them in some cases. Typical equipment you might need to start a plumbing business includes items such as:
  • At least one truck or van for transportation
  • Pipes
  • Pipe wrenches.
  • A reciprocating saw.
  • A circular saw.
  • A propane torch
  • Extension cords.
  • Office furniture and supplies
  • A work phone and/or tablet device for orders
